Ramblewood, NJ and Vista Center, NJ have a very similar cost of living, with only a 0.4% difference in their overall index. Ramblewood scores 126 while Vista Center scores 127 on the cost of living index, where 100 represents the national average. The day-to-day expenses for residents in both cities are comparable, though differences emerge when looking at specific categories.

When it comes to buying, median home values in Ramblewood are $376,900 compared to $576,600 in Vista Center, a 35% gap.

Median household income in Ramblewood is $110,130 compared to $131,194 in Vista Center (-16.1%). While Vista Center is more expensive, its higher salaries more than compensate — residents there may actually end up with more disposable income.
